The results of car sales in 2017 are already out and, in general, this is good news. Despite a sharp drop in December, the European market grew by 3.4% compared to the same period in 2016.

What are the 2017 winners and losers?

Below is the table of the 10 best sellers in the European market during 2017.

Position (in 2016) Model Sales (variation compared to 2016)
1 (1) Volkswagen Golf 546 250 (-3.4%)
2 (3) Renault Clio 369 874 (6.7%)
3 (2) Volkswagen Polo 352 858 (-10%)
4 (7) Nissan Qashqai 292 375 (6.1%)
5 (4) Ford Fiesta 269 ​​178 (-13.5%)
6 (8) Skoda Octavia 267 770 (-0.7%)
7 (14) Volkswagen Tiguan 267 669 (34.9%)
8 (10) Ford Focus 253 609 (8.0%)
9 (9) Peugeot 208 250 921 (-3.1%)
10 (5) Opel Astra 243 442 (-13.3%)

Despite the drop in sales, the Volkswagen Golf remains number one on the chart, seemingly unfazed. The Renault Clio rises one place, swapping with the Volkswagen Polo, which was affected by the transition to the new generation.

Volkswagen Golf

Another Volkswagen, the Tiguan, also stands out, reaching the Top 10, with an impressive rise of 34.9%, being the first real threat to the Nissan Qashqai's dominance in compact SUVs. The biggest drop in the positions in the table was led by the Opel Astra, which dropped five places, being one step away from being in the 10 best sellers.

And how do these numbers translate from country to country?

Portugal

Let's start at home — Portugal — where the podium is occupied only by French models. Are you not?

  • Renault Clio (12 743)
  • Peugeot 208 (6833)
  • Renault Megane (6802)

Germany

The biggest European market is also Volkswagen's home. The domain is overwhelming. The Tiguan showing a remarkable commercial performance.
  • Volkswagen Golf (178 590)
  • Volkswagen Tiguan (72 478)
  • Volkswagen Passat (70 233)

Austria

Domain of the German Volkswagen group. Highlight for the performance of Skoda Octavia, which rose several positions during the year.

  • Volkswagen Golf (14244)
  • Skoda Octavia (9594)
  • Volkswagen Tiguan (9095)

Belgium

Sandwiched between France and Germany, Belgium is split between the two, with a Korean surprise named Tucson finishing third.

  • Volkswagen Golf (14304)
  • Renault Clio (11313)
  • Hyundai Tucson (10324)

Croatia

Small market, but also open to greater variety. In 2016 the market was dominated by the Nissan Qashqai and Toyota Yaris.
  • Skoda Octavia (2448)
  • Renault Clio (2285)
  • Volkswagen Golf (2265)

Denmark

The only country where Peugeot tops a sales chart.

  • Peugeot 208 (9838)
  • Volkswagen Up (7232)
  • Nissan Qashqai (7014)

Slovakia

Hat-trick by Skoda in Slovakia. Octavia taking the lead by just 12 units.

  • Skoda Octavia (5337)
  • Skoda Fabia (5325)
  • Skoda Rapid (3846)

Slovenia

The Renault Clio's leadership is justified, perhaps, because it is also produced in Slovenia.
  • Renault Clio (3828)
  • Volkswagen Golf (3638)
  • Skoda Octavia (2737)

Spain

Predictable, isn't it? Nuestros hermanos showing the color of their shirt. Will SEAT Arona be able to give the brand the hat trick in 2018?

  • SEAT Leon (35 272)
  • SEAT Ibiza (33 705)
  • Renault Clio (21 920)

Estonia

Trend for larger cars in the Estonian market. Yes, it is the Toyota Avensis that is in second place.
  • Skoda Octavia (1328)
  • Toyota Avensis (893)
  • Toyota Rav4 (871)

Finland

Skoda Octavia leads yet another sales chart.

  • Skoda Octavia (5692)
  • Nissan Qashqai (5059)
  • Volkswagen Golf (3989)

France

Surprise… they're all French. The real surprise is the presence of the Peugeot 3008 on the podium, usurping the Citroën C3's place.
  • Renault Clio (117,473)
  • Peugeot 208 (97 629)
  • Peugeot 3008 (74 282)

Greece

The only European country where the Toyota Yaris dominates. Surprise comes from the second place of the Opel Corsa, removing the Micra from the podium.

  • Toyota Yaris (5508)
  • Opel Corsa (3341)
  • Fiat Panda (3139)

Netherlands

As a curiosity, last year the number one was the Volkswagen Golf. The Renault Clio was stronger this year.
  • Renault Clio (6046)
  • Volkswagen up! (5673)
  • Volkswagen Golf (5663)

Hungary

How is Vitara's performance justified? The fact that it is produced in Hungary must have something to do with it.

  • Suzuki Vitara (8782)
  • Skoda Octavia (6104)
  • Opel Astra (4301)

Ireland

It's the second year in a row that Tucson has dominated the Irish market, and Golf switches places with Qashqai.

  • Hyundai Tucson (4907)
  • Volkswagen Golf (4495)
  • Nissan Qashqai (4197)

Italy

Was there any doubt that the podium was not Italian? Full domain of Panda. And yes, it's not a mistake — it's a Lancia in second place.

  • Fiat Panda (144 533)
  • Lancia Ypsilon (60 326)
  • Fiat 500 (58 296)

latvia

Small market, but still a first place for the Nissan Qashqai.

  • Nissan Qashqai (803)
  • Volkswagen Golf (679)
  • Kia Sportage (569)

Lithuania

Lithuanians really like the Fiat 500. It not only won first place, it is followed by the biggest 500X.

  • Fiat 500 (3488)
  • Fiat 500X (1231)
  • Skoda Octavia (1043)

Luxembourg

The small country is another triumph for Volkswagen. It would have been an all-German podium had the Renault Clio not overtaken the Audi A3.
  • Volkswagen Golf (1859)
  • Volkswagen Tiguan (1352)
  • Renault Clio (1183)

Norway

High incentives for the purchase of trams allow you to see the BMW i3 reach the podium. And even Golf, the outstanding leader, achieves this result thanks, above all, to e-Golf.

  • Volkswagen Golf (11 620)
  • BMW i3 (5036)
  • Toyota Rav4 (4821)

Poland

Czech dominance in Poland with Skoda putting Fabia and Octavia in the top two, with a slim margin separating the two.
  • Skoda Fabia (18 989)
  • Skoda Octavia (18876)
  • Opel Astra (15 971)

United Kingdom

The British have always been big fans of Ford. Fiesta gets its only first place here.

  • Ford Fiesta (94 533)
  • Volkswagen Golf (74 605)
  • Ford Focus (69 903)

Czech Republic

Hat-trick, the second. Skoda dominates at home. In the Top 10, five of the models are Skoda.
  • Skoda Octavia (14 439)
  • Skoda Fabia (12 277)
  • Skoda Rapid (5959)

Romania

In Romania be Romanian… or something like that. Dacia, the Romanian brand, dominates events here.

  • Dacia Logan (17 192)
  • Dacia Duster (6791)
  • Dacia Sandero (3821)

Sweden

Natural order reestablished after the Golf was the best seller in 2016.

  • Volvo XC60 (24 088)
  • Volvo S90/V90 (22 593)
  • Volkswagen Golf (18 213)

Switzerland

Another first place for Skoda, with the podium being dominated by the Volkswagen group

  • Skoda Octavia (10 010)
  • Volkswagen Golf (8699)
  • Volkswagen Tiguan (6944)

Source: JATO Dynamics and Focus2Move
